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
78735960 57406258049 370353 6876067610
4996 58221
4996 58221
3494 33 411 47 410744
All about undefined
Interested in learning more?
4996 58221
3494 33 411 47 410744
See more
005 3391396376 24485
48 915129602 6044988
See more
0225922 97 4459
728253 7008529255 85454 645882508
See more